Continental Airlines, Inc. 2010-5-9

About this Order

This order concerns violations by Continental Airlines, Inc. (Continental) of the requirements of 14 CFR Part 382 (Part 382), with respect to the categorizing and reporting of disability-related complaints that Continental received from passengers. Part 382 implements the Air Carrier Access Act (ACAA), 49 U.S.C. § 41705, and violations of Part 382 also violate the ACAA. This order directs Continental to cease and desist from future similar violations of Part 382 and the ACAA and assesses the carrier $100,000 in civil penalties.
